Taps run dry in Mapusa, Siolim

MAPUSA

Residents of Mapusa and Siolim woke up to dry taps over the weekend, despite assurances from Water Resources Department (WRD) Minister Shubash Shirodkar just two days prior that there was sufficient water in various dams to meet drinking water needs for the next two months.

In Mapusa, residents found no water flowing on Saturday and Sunday morning, with some areas experiencing continued water scarcity into Sunday. 

"We have not been receiving water since Saturday. There was no information about any shutdown. This is very frustrating," said Reshma Naik, a resident of Shetya-vaddo, Mapusa.

Similarly, residents of Siolim, particularly those from Bamonvaddo, have been receiving water at a trickle for the past two weeks.

Despite complaints to Public Works Department (PWD) officials, no tangible solutions have been provided.

"We have been ordering water through tankers for the last two weeks. The PWD officials do not care about our travails even though we have complained to them," lamented Gregory D'Souza, a resident of Siolim.

A senior engineer in Mapusa attributed the shortage to a shutdown at the Assonora water treatment plant. 

However, questions remain as to why the public was not informed about the shutdown in advance, leaving residents frustrated and without adequate access to water.
